On Tue, Jun 20, 2023 at 08:57:48AM +1000, Dave Chinner wrote:
> What is needed is a field into the mapping that defines the
> folio order that all folios allocated for the page cache must be
> aligned/sized to to allow them to be inserted into the mapping.
Attached patch from December 2020 ;-)

Subject: [PATCH] fs: Allow fine-grained control of folio sizes
Some filesystems want to be able to limit the maximum size of folios,
and some want to be able to ensure that folios are at least a certain
size. Add mapping_set_folio_orders() to allow this level of control
(although it is not yet honoured).

+/**
+ * mapping_set_folio_orders() - Set the range of folio sizes supported.
+ * @mapping: The file.
+ * @min: Minimum folio order (between 0-31 inclusive).
+ * @max: Maximum folio order (between 0-31 inclusive).
+ *
+ * The filesystem should call this function in its inode constructor to
+ * indicate which sizes of folio the VFS can use to cache the contents
+ * of the file. This should only be used if the filesystem needs special
+ * handling of folio sizes (ie there is something the core cannot know).
+ * Do not tune it based on, eg, i_size.
+ *
+ * Context: This should not be called while the inode is active as it
+ * is non-atomic.
+ */
+static inline void mapping_set_folio_orders(struct address_space *mapping,
+ unsigned int min, unsigned int max)
+{
+ mapping->flags = (mapping->flags & ~AS_FOLIO_ORDER_MASK) |
+ (min << AS_FOLIO_ORDER_MIN) |
+ (max << AS_FOLIO_ORDER_MAX);
+}
